But he adds, "If people think of a ... A tropical wave producing a large amount of showers and thunderstorms moved off the west coast of Africa on the morning of September 14. The wave subsequently moved westward to the south of the Cape Verde Islands and into a less conducive environment, causing it to lose most of its convection by early September 18.
